通常,当我想显示单个表单字段时,我使用:
{{ form.NAMEOFFIELD }}
如果我想要显示整个表单,我只会这样做:
{{ form }}
但是现在我正在处理一个不起作用的文件。后端开发人员可能没有使表单视图特定,所以我可以显示它的唯一方法是:
{% render_comment_form for object.video %}
对于这个表单,我如何获取单个字段并捕获表单错误(因为它不是通常的方式)?
答案 0 :(得分:2)
据推测,你正在谈论评论应用。与render_comment_form
一样,该应用提供了get_comment_form
代码:
{% get_comment_form for object.video as comment_form %}
现在表单在comment_form
变量中可用,并且可以正常方式迭代。